Print head for printer

Inkjet printers have received distribution from the American company Hewlett-Packard, although the Japanese specialists (Epson, Canon) also worked on the development. The printhead (PG) is the most complex and expensive device. By the position and duration of its operation, printers can be conditionally divided into three large groups.

Types and features

  • GHG in the cartridge. As an example - the print head of HP. In this performance, it works out the only resource for refilling the cartridge by the manufacturer and burns out when the ink runs out.
  • Printers with ink cartridges. The SG in them is removable and serves as an expendable material (CANON printhead, for example). The cost of producing such ink cartridges is much lower, and the cost of the most removable and replaceable PG at a price is 40-80% of the cost of the printer. Printheads of this type are more durable than the first ones.
  • Printers with ink cartridges and PG are not removable, separately printing, which itself does not belong to consumables (for example, Epson). These heads are considered particularly durable and designed to work until the end of the life of the printer.

Such a concentration of technological innovations of the main ink-jet mechanism led to the fact that the cartridges in the cheapest models are estimated at almost half the cost of the printer, which is absolutely unprofitable for intensive use of the product. In order to somehow reduce costs, it is necessary to master the procedure for refilling cartridges.

The device of ink-jet cartridges

In any printer, the printing unit consists of two parts:

- ink reservoir;

- a capillary system, supplying ink to the nozzles, and from there, "firing" them on paper.

An ink tank in black and almost all color cartridges is filled with an absorbent sponge (foam rubber). For refilling this is the most suitable execution. In other models ink retention occurs due to the difference in pressure - external and internal. In some cases, this is due to the presence of a special bag of air.

The print head is the most important part of the unit. Modern cartridges are often equipped with built-in chips that control the consumption of ink to combat their reuse.

The ink for them is also different. Manufacturers argue, for each model of the printer comes its own, precisely defined type. However, in recent years, ink has already been sold (often large containers), suitable, according to the sellers, to different models of inkjet printers.

They are referred to the group of standard (simple) and they are suitable for printing simple text, with low resolutions. There are also specialty ink for high-quality printing, but they are expensive, and they are not suitable for refilling in handicrafts.

The print head will work longer if the cartridge is pre-cleaned and rinsed thoroughly when refilling with ink from an original manufacturer. For this, distilled water or special liquids that do not contain alkali are used. If the type of ink does not change during refueling, it is recommended not to wait for the emptying of the cartridge and refuel it in a timely manner.
